
#img {margin-right:10px}

td {
	font-size:11px;
}

body {

color:#ffffff;
font-family: Verdana;
font-size:11px;
padding:0;
margin:0;
line-height:12px;
text-align: center;
}
#wrap {
margin:0 auto;
padding:0;
width:688px;}

#top {margin:0px auto 0px auto;
width:688px;
text-align:center;
display:table;
}

#top_a{
width:688px;
height:10px;
background:url(/images/top.jpg) center;
margin:0px auto 0px auto;
}

#top_b{
width:688px;
height:162px;
text-align:left;
margin:0px auto 0px auto;
}

#top_b_left{
width:212px;
height:162px;
text-align:left;
background-image:url(/images/top_left.jpg);
float:left;
}

#top_b_right{
width:476px;
height:162px;
text-align:left;
background-image:url(/images/top_right.gif);
float:right;
}

#menu {
margin-top:17px;
margin-left:30px;
}

#content {
width:688px;
margin:0;
background:url(/images/cont_bg.jpg) repeat-y top;
display:table;}

.content {
width:688px;
margin:0;
background:url(/images/cont_bg.jpg) repeat-y top;
display:table;}

#content_left {
width:192px;
text-align:left;
margin:0;
float:left;
padding:6px 9px 25px 11px;
color:#4D4D3A;
}

.content_left {
width:192px;
text-align:left;
margin:0;
float:left;
padding:6px 9px 25px 11px;
color:#4D4D3A;
}

#content_right {
width:476px;
text-align:left;
margin:0;
background-image:url(images/px_bg.jpg);
background-position:top left;
background-repeat:no-repeat;
display:table;
float:right;
padding:10px 15px 10px 11px;
}

#bot_menu {
width:476px;
height:37px;
margin:0px;
padding-top:15px;}

.dot_u {background-image:url(/images/dot_hor.gif); background-position:bottom; background-repeat:repeat-x}

#footer {
width:688px;
height:11px;
margin:0px auto 0px auto;
text-align:left;
background-image:url(/images/footer.jpg);
display:table;
}

#inner_left {
margin-left:17px;
line-height:13px;
width:161px;
display:table;}

#inner_right {
width:431px;
height:453px;
margin:0 28px 0 17px;
display:table;
padding:0}

#box_about {
width:155px;
height:129px;
background:url(/images/px_box.jpg) repeat-x top left;
float:right;
padding:0 0 12px 0;
margin:0 0 0 22px;
background-color:#EEF4D8;
color:#63634A}

#box_about1 {
width:165px;
height:129px;
background:url(/images/px_box.jpg) repeat-x top left;
float:right;
padding:0 0 12px 0;
margin:0 0 0 22px;
background-color:#EEF4D8;
color:#63634A}

#welcome {
width:253px;
height:129px;
padding:0;
margin:0;
float:left;}

#welcome1 {
width:415px;
height:129px;
padding:0;
margin:0;
float:left;
display:table;}

#welcome2 {
width:243px;
height:129px;
padding:0;
margin:0;
float:left;}

#customer {
width:176px;
background-image:url(/images/vert_line.jpg);
background-position:left;
background-repeat:repeat-y;
float:right;
padding:0 0 0 5px;
margin:0 0 0 5px;
clear:both}

#customer1 {
width:256px;
background-image:url(/images/vert_line.jpg);
background-position:left;
background-repeat:repeat-y;
float:right;
padding:0 0 0 5px;
margin:0 0 0 5px;
clear:both}

#customer2 {
width:290px;
float:right;
padding:0 0 0 0px;
margin:0 0 0 5px;
clear:both}

#serv {
width:240px;
padding:0;
margin:0;
float:left;}

#serv1 {
width:165px;
padding:0;
margin:0;
float:left;}

#serv2 {
width:135px;
padding:0;
margin:0;
float:left;}

#hor {
background-image:url(/images/hor_line.jpg); clear:both}

#line {
width:192px;
height:1px;
background-color:#C2C0B2;}

.copy {
color:#878777;
font-family:verdana;
font-size:10px;
text-decoration:none;
valign: middle;
}
.green {color:#44920C; text-decoration:none}
.gray {color:#9F9F91; text-decoration:none}
.white {color:#FFFFFF; text-decoration:none}
a {
	text-decoration: underline;
	font-family:verdana;
	color:#0071BC;
}

.form { width:148px;
		height:21px;
		font-family:verdana;
		font-size:11px;
		border-style:;
		border-width:;
		border-color:#;
		background-color:#D9E0F9;
		color:#000000;
		margin-left:0px;
		margin-right:0px}
		
.form_pass { width:92px;
		height:21px;
		font-family:verdana;
		font-size:11px;
		border-style:;
		border-width:;
		border-color:#;
		background-color:#B3B38F;
		color:#FFFFFF;
		margin-left:0px;
		margin-right:0px}
		
.form1 { width:263px;
		height:19px;
		font-family:verdana;
		font-size:11px;
		border-style:solid;
		border-width:1px;
		border-color:#A1A192;
		background-color:#EAEAE6;
		color:#000000;
		margin-left:0px;
		margin-right:0px}
		
.textarea{ width:263px;
		height:119px;
		font-family:verdana;
		font-size:11px;
		border-style:solid;
		border-width:1px;
		border-color:#A1A192;
		background-color:#EAEAE6;
		color:#000000;
		overflow:auto;
		margin-left:0px;
		margin-right:0px}
		
.big 	{font-size:12px; color:#4D4D3A}
.u		{text-decoration:underline}

a:hover{text-decoration:underline;}
#a:hover{text-decoration:none;}

#links {
width:353px;
padding:0;
margin:0;
float:left;}

//-------------------------------------------

table
{
	font-size: 8pt;
	border-collapse: collapse;
	background-color: white;
}
h1
{
	font-weight: normal;
	font-size: 18pt;
	margin-bottom: 0px;
	font-family: 'Arial Narrow';
}
h2
{
	margin-bottom: 0px;
	font-size: 10pt;
}
h3
{
	font-weight: bold;
	font-size: 8pt;
	margin-bottom: 0px;
}
a
{
	color: #ffffff;
	text-decoration: underline;
}
a:hover
{
	text-decoration: none;
}
th a 
{
	color: White;
	font-size: 8pt;
	font-weight: normal;
}
th
{
	font-weight: bold;
	font-size: 9pt;
	background-image: url(/images/forum/bg1.gif);
	color: white;
	text-align: left;
}
button
{
	font-family: Verdana;
	font-size: 8pt;
	border: slategray 1px solid;
}
textarea
{
	font-family: Verdana;
	font-size: 8pt;
	border: slategray 1px solid;
}
select
{
	font-family: Verdana;
	font-size: 8pt;
	border: slategray 1px solid;
}
/* pager style (pager is a div with id=divPager, it displays "pages: 1 2 3 .." */
div#divPager
{
	border: 1px solid silver;
	background-color: white;
}


/* border ONLY for inputs of type text, button, submit and password */
/* for IE */
INPUT {
	border: expression( (this.type=="text") || (this.type=="button") || (this.type=="submit") || (this.type=="password")   ? '1px solid slategray' : 'none');
	font-family: Verdana;
	font-size: 8pt;
}

/* same for FireFox */
INPUT[type="text"] {
	font-family: Verdana;
	font-size: 8pt;
	border: slategray 1px solid;
}
INPUT[type="button"] {
	font-family: Verdana;
	font-size: 8pt;
	border: slategray 1px solid;
}
INPUT[type="submit"] {
	font-family: Verdana;
	font-size: 8pt;
	border: slategray 1px solid;
}
INPUT[type="password"] {
	font-family: Verdana;
	font-size: 8pt;
	border: slategray 1px solid;
}

/* classes */
button.formatting
{
	width: 20px;
	height: 20px;
}
div.quote
{
	color: #7777aa;
	text-decoration: none;
	padding-left: 15px;
}
